The Noto Reconstruction Office of the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ism has featured our 3D printer in the Nikkei newspaper.
The official X account of the Noto Reconstruction Office of the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ism and the Nihon Keizai Shimbun have published that our 3D printer has been adopted for the reconstruction of Noto. The official X account of the Noto Reconstruction Office introduces the use of our products in the restoration work of the Noto Expressway. Additionally, the Nihon Keizai Shimbun mentions that structures made with our products are being used for the restoration of roads damaged by the Noto Peninsula earthquake, and that the construction period can be shortened by about two weeks, so please take a look.
